Oracle E-Business Suite Overview
Oracle E-Business Suite (EBS) is a complete set of business applications for managing
and automating processes across your enterprise. It is also known as Oracle Enterprise
Resource Planning (ERP), Oracle Apps, Oracle Applications, and Oracle Financials on the
market. It is a comprehensive suite of integrated, global business applications that
provides:
• a complete, integrated business intelligence portfolio
• an adaptable global business platform
• a customer-focused applications strategy
Oracle E-Business Suite Architecture
The Oracle E-Business Suite Architecture is a framework for multi-tiered, distributed
computing that supports Oracle E-Business Suite products. In this model, various servers
or services are distributed among three levels, or tiers.

Connecting to Oracle Database Server
A connection to the Oracle Database Server is required by the plug-in for configuration of
the basic settings. As part of the installation, two SQL scripts need to be executed. You
should have an Oracle Database system administrator’s account to create a plug-in user
and an Oracle E-Business Suite application administrator’s account to grant privileges to
the plug-in user.
Execute the following steps to connect to the Oracle Database Server:
1. Log on to Oracle SQL*Plus.
Using a console window, type sqlplus. Enter the Oracle Database system
administrator’s username and password at the command prompt.
Figure 2 Logging on to Oracle SQL*Plus
2. Create a plug-in user.
These two SQL scripts set up the infrastructure in the Oracle E-Business Suite database
that are used by some of the features of the plug-in.
The create_user.sql script creates the database user that the plug-in will use to interact with the
database. During runtime, the plug-in user will be used to execute all SQL against the
database. This design allows more fine grain control over the privileges granted to the
plug-in.
The common_all.sql script grants the plug-in user with privileges to access the Oracle
Database Dictionary tables, Oracle Integration Repository tables, and Oracle Concurrent
Program infrastructure packages and procedures. This script also creates the log table and
SQL package used by the plug-in to record the progress and result of every transaction.

A business event represents an action or occurrence triggered by a business process in an
application or system. This event may be significant to other programs, applications,
processes or external agents. In Oracle E-Business Suite, events can be triggered by
business object manipulation (such as an update or change) or by different processes (such
as the approval of a purchase order).
The Oracle Business Event activity will listen for an Oracle Business Event triggered in
the Oracle E-Business Suite application. Upon the triggering of this event, the activity will
pull the event data from the Oracle event queue and make the data available to the TIBCO
environment. Custom business events configured in Oracle E-Business Suite and
registered to the Oracle Integration Repository will be compatible with this activity.
The Oracle Business Event activity provides the following functions:
• At design time
— Generates PL/SQL scripts to help users subscribe a Business Event to a specified
Oracle Advance Queue (AQ)
— Connects to the AQ, retrieves an event, and parses the event schema
• At runtime
— Connects to the AQ and listens to the message (event) from AQ
— Parses the event content

Oracle API and Custom API Comparison
The differences between Oracle API and Custom API are listed below:
• Supported Oracle E-Business Suite versions
Oracle API is applicable for Oracle E-Business Suite 12.0.x and 12.1.x.
Custom API is applicable for Oracle E-Business Suite 11.5.10.x, 12.0.x, and 12.1.x.
• Configuration
In TIBCO Designer, Oracle API and Custom API use difference palettes.
Oracle API loads the PL/SQL package and procedure parameters information from
Oracle Integration Repository.
Custom API loads the PL/SQL package or procedure parameters information from
Oracle Database Dictionary.
• Oracle E-Business Suite Connection
When configuring the Oracle E-Business Suite connection for Custom API for Oracle
E-Business Suite 11.5.10.x, the Plugin User Name in Configuration tab should be the
APPS User Name. This is because E-Business Suite 11.5.10.x PLSQL API is defined
with AUTHID CURRENT_USER, take the following codes for example:
CREATE OR REPLACE PACKAGE BOM_BO_PUB AUTHID CURRENT_USER ...
In this example, when calling the procedure under BOM_BO_PUB package, the invoker’s
right is needed. Therefore, the invoker must have the privilege for the reference
object, such as Table, View, and other packages in this package.

Overview
The differences between Oracle Concurrent Program and Custom Concurrent Program are
listed below.
• Supported Oracle E-Business Suite versions
Oracle Concurrent Program is applicable in Oracle E-Business Suite 12.0.x and
12.1.x. Custom Concurrent Program is applicable in Oracle E-Business Suite
11.5.10.x, 12.0.x, and 12.1.x.
• Configuration
In TIBCO Designer, Oracle Concurrent Program and Custom Concurrent Program use
difference palettes.
Oracle Concurrent Program loads the Inbound Interface Tables or Views from Oracle
Integration Repository. Custom API requires you to select Interface Tables or Views
from the database manually.
• Concurrent Program
There are two types of Concurrent Programs in Oracle Integration Repository:
— Standard Request Submission (SRS) Concurrent Program
— non-SRS Concurrent Program
Oracle Concurrent Program only supports the SRS Concurrent Program. Custom
Concurrent Program supports both the SRS Concurrent Program and non-SRS
Concurrent Program. A detailed description of SRS Concurrent Program and non-SRS
Concurrent Program is shown next.
TIBCO ActiveMatrix BusinessWorks Plug-in for Oracle E-Business Suite User’s Guide
SRS Concurrent Program and Non-SRS Concurrent Program | 115
SRS Concurrent Program and Non-SRS Concurrent Program
Standard Request Submission (SRS) is an Oracle E-Business Suite feature that allows you
to select and run your Concurrent Programs from a single, standard form (Submit
Request) or window (Schedule Request). Requests to run Concurrent Programs are called
concurrent requests.
Non-Standard Request Submission is not available through Standard Request Submission.
You can run a non-SRS Concurrent Program by submitting a non-standard request form.
This section will give an example of a non-SRS Concurrent Program, and then provide
suggestions on how to run a non-SRS Concurrent Program.

Suggestion
The example shows that some parameters for non-SRS Concurrent Program are not
visible from both TIBCO Designer and Oracle Integration Repository. To run such
non-SRS Concurrent Programs, it is recommended that you use the Concurrent Program
activity in TIBCO Designer. You should validate the parameters before starting the
activity.
To check a Concurrent Program is a SRS Concurrent Program or a non-SRS Concurrent
Program, use the SQL to query the SRS flag. For example:
======== the sql to query SRS flag ========
select CONCURRENT_PROGRAM_ID, CONCURRENT_PROGRAM_NAME,
SRS_FLAG,ENABLED_FLAG,USER_CONCURRENT_PROGRAM_NAME
from fnd_concurrent_programs_vl where concurrent_program_name='GLBBSU'
======== the sql to query SRS flag ========
To find the parameters for a Concurrent Program, execute the following SQL command:
======== the sql to query parameters for GLBBSU ========
SELECT
cp.concurrent_program_name CP_Name, -- The Concurrent Program name
dfcu.end_user_column_name Column_name, -- The real argument name
lv.meaning data_type, -- The data type of argument
ffv.maximum_size, -- The lenght of the argument
dfcu.required_flag, -- The argument required or not
dfcu.display_flag, -- The argument displayed or not on Oracle Form
dfcu.default_value, -- The default value of the argument
dfcu.column_seq_num -- The argument sequence number
FROM fnd_concurrent_programs_vl cp
LEFT OUTER JOIN fnd_descr_flex_col_usage_vl dfcu
ON dfcu.descriptive_flexfield_name
='$SRS$.'||cp.concurrent_program_name
LEFT OUTER JOIN fnd_flex_value_sets ffv
ON ffv.flex_value_set_id = dfcu.flex_value_set_id
LEFT OUTER JOIN fnd_lookup_values_vl lv
ON lv.lookup_code = ffv.format_type
AND lv.lookup_type = 'FIELD_TYPE'
AND lv.enabled_flag = 'Y'
AND lv.security_group_id = 0
AND lv.view_application_id = 0
WHERE cp.CONCURRENT_PROGRAM_NAME = 'GLBBSU'
ORDER BY cp.concurrent_program_name, dfcu.column_seq_num;
======== the sql to query parameters for GLBBSU ========

Overview
Oracle JPublisher is a command line utility provided by Oracle. It can generate Java
classes and PL/SQL scripts to enable the access of database objects such as tables, stored
procedures, and data structures through Java code.
When supplied with the correct parameters, Oracle JPublisher generates two types of
output:
• It generates a PL/SQL script that exposes the custom data types, stored procedures and
functions contained in a package by creating SQL types, and a wrapper package that
permits the internals of the original package to be more accessible and callable.
• It generates Java classes which utilize the generated wrapper PL/SQL scripts. These
wrapper Java classes model the database objects and can be used programmatically to
execute the contents of the selected package.
Wrapper and Non-Wrapper Data type
Wrapper data types are listed as follows:
• PLSQL BOOLEAN
• TABLE
• PLSQL TABLE
• RECORD
• VARRAY
The following codes show an example:
CREATE OR REPLACE PACKAGE WRAPPER_DATA_TYPE_PKG
AS
TYPE PER_INFO_RECORD IS RECORD
(FIRST_NAME VARCHAR2 (20)
, LAST_NAME VARCHAR2 (20)
, SEX VARCHAR2 (1)
, AGE NUMBER (3)
, PER_ID NUMBER
)
TYPE PER_TAB IS table of PER_INFO_RECORD;
PROCEDURE CREATE_PERSONS (P_PERS PER_TAB, P_COMMIT BOOLEAN);
PROCEDURE CREATE_PERSON (P_PER PER_INFO_RECORD, P_STATUS VARCHAR2);
END;
TIBCO ActiveMatrix BusinessWorks Plug-in for Oracle E-Business Suite User’s Guide
Overview | 135
In this example, P_COMMIT is PLSQL BOOLEAN type, P_PERS is TABLE type, and P_PER
is PLSQL RECORD type.
Non-wrapper data types are listed as follows:
• VARCHAR2
• LONG
• CHAR
• CLOB
• NUMBER
• INTEGER
• DATE
• FLOAT
• BINARY_INTEGER
• PLS_INTEGER
The difference between the wrapper and non-wrapper data type is shown in Figure 101.
Figure 101 Wrapper and Non-Wrapper Data Type Comparison
Oracle JPublisher Usage in the Plug-in
TIBCO ActiveMatrix BusinessWorks Plug-in for Oracle E-Business Suite relies on Oracle
JPublisher to generate PL/SQL scripts in some instances where programmatically
accessing the database objects is not possible.
TIBCO ActiveMatrix BusinessWorks Plug-in for Oracle E-Business Suite does not need
the generated Java classes because the plug-in utilizes a general framework that allows the
invocation of the stored packages’ procedures.
Oracle/Custom
API
Non-Wrapper Type API: No need to use
JPublisher
Wrapper Type API: Need to use the
scripts generated by JPublisher under
application user
TIBCO ActiveMatrix BusinessWorks Plug-in for Oracle E-Business Suite User’s Guide
136 | Appendix D Introduction to JPublisher
In particular, Oracle E-Business Suite APIs that require data structures defined within the
API packages require the wrappers generated by Oracle JPublisher because these data
structure definitions are not accessible outside of the package.
Using the wrappers, TIBCO ActiveMatrix BusinessWorks Plug-in for Oracle E-Business
Suite can thus invoke the procedures contained inside the Oracle E-Business Suite APIs
packages.
Only Oracle E-Business Suite APIs that contain complex types such as table types and
record types require Oracle JPublisher PL/SQL wrappers.

Running Oracle JPublisher
Oracle JPublisher is a command line utility. To run Oracle JPublisher, the command
accepts a few parameters. See Table 25 for detailed descriptions of the parameters that
matter in the execution of JPublisher to generate the PL/SQL wrappers.
Running Account
The execution of Oracle JPublisher requires the logged-in user to have access to the
package, and all database objects related to the package for which the wrapper is being
generated from. The apps user typically has access to all the packages. It is highly
recommended that the apps user is used to execute Oracle JPublisher for script generation.
If this is not desirable, then an exhaustive exercise needs to be conducted to identify all the
procedures, related packages, tables, and other items used by the package for which the
wrapper is being generated from.
Table 25 JPublisher Parameters
Parameter Description
-user Specifies the credentials to use to log in to the database to extract the API information.
Note that this login will need to have all the privileges to the API packages as well as
Oracle’s data dictionary tables. It is recommended that the apps user be used here to avoid
any privilege issues.
-url Contains the JDBC connection string used to connect to the database. Typically, the
format is jdbc:oracle:thin:@[Database Server]:[Port]:[SID]. For example,
jdbc:oracle:thin:@oracle-ebs-server:1521:VIS.
-plsqlmap Initializes Oracle JPublisher to generate the PL/SQL script wrapper. Its value is always. For
example, -plsqlmap=always.
-sql Specifies the package name in Oracle database which should be used to generate the
PL/SQL wrapper.
-plsqlpackage Specifies the name of the generated wrapper package which is user-defined. It is
recommended that the TIB_ be used as a prefix for the API package name. For example, if
-sql=BOM_BO_PUB, then -plsqlpackage=TIB_BOM_BO_PUB.
-plsqlfile Specifies the filename of the generated PL/SQL wrapper. It is recommended that you use
either the SQL package name or the PLS package name (for example, BOM_BO_PUB or
TIB_BOM_BO_PUB) so that the filename can be used to identify the package referenced by
the PL/SQL wrapper.
-dir Specifies the directory to save the PL/SQL wrapper file.
TIBCO ActiveMatrix BusinessWorks Plug-in for Oracle E-Business Suite User’s Guide
140 | Appendix D Introduction to JPublisher
If the apps user can not be used directly, privilege to the desired package should be granted
to the plug-in user by the apps user in the following manner (where username is the plug-in
user):
GRANT EXECUTE ON BOM_BO_PUB TO username;
CREATE SYNONYM BOM_BO_PUB FOR APPS.BOM_BO_PUB;
Tables, other packages and the tables they may reference, and other objects accessed by
any dependent packages will also need to be accessible by the plug-in user to run this
script. As such, it is advisable to run this script using the apps user once, and privileges
need not be granted to the plug-in user.
Running Oracle JPublisher
To run Oracle JPublisher, open a command line window and execute the following
example command:
java oracle.jpub.Main -user=apps/apps -url=jdbc:oracle:thin:@10.105.176.40:1521:VIS -sql=BOM_BO_PUB
-plsqlpackage=TIB_BOM_BO_PUB -plsqlmap=always -dir=java/BOM_BO_PUB
-plsqlfile=sql/BOM_BO_PUB/BOM_BO_PUB.sql
Execution may take some time depending on the size of the API package specified and the
database server resources available (a few minutes for each PL/SQL wrapper). During
execution, Oracle JPublisher will list the database types that have been wrapped.
Oracle JPublisher may attempt to compile the Java classes generated by running the Java
compiler. This step may fail because -plsqlmap=always was selected, however, it does not affect
the generation of the PL/SQL wrappers themselves.

Oracle JPublisher Wrapper Details
Once Oracle JPublisher has executed successfully, two PL/SQL files will be generated.
One is the wrapper file which exposes data structure types and stored procedures for
execution through JDBC. The other file generated with the drop suffix contains scripts to
undo the changes of the wrapper, allowing the database to return to its prior state.
In the above example, the files generated by Oracle JPublisher are:
• BOM_BO_PUB.sql
• BOM_BO_PUB_drop.sql
Inspection of the generated wrapper file shows that package types are mapped to general
SQL types, and package procedures and functions are mapped to identical procedures in
the generated wrapper package. The SQL type and wrapper package are accessible by the
Oracle E-Business Suite apps user or users with equivalent privileges.
It is possible to edit this file to restrict the access of certain procedures and types so that
the entire package content need not be exposed. However, this will require extensive
knowledge of PL/SQL, the API package, and API and type relationships for the particular
API that is being configured. It is recommended that the unmodified file is run in its
entirety.
Using an SQL execution tool such as Oracle SQL Developer, login as the plug-in user if
the privilege to the package has been granted, or simply use the apps user and execute this
script.
Execution of the wrapper files may require a SQL tool that can accommodate very long
individual lines. It is recommended that Oracle SQL Developer be used to execute this
script, since SQL*Plus may encounter problems executing lines that are very long, even
after increasing the line size.
